Luciano Andrade 7 年之前
父節點
當前提交
e2ce297fc2
共有 1 個文件被更改,包括 17 次插入0 次删除
  1. 17 0
      app/config/roles.yml

+ 17 - 0
app/config/roles.yml

@@ -42,6 +42,23 @@ security:
         ROLE_SONATA_NAS_EDITOR: [ROLE_SONATA_NAS_READER, ROLE_SONATA_ADMIN_NAS_CREATE, ROLE_SONATA_ADMIN_NAS_EDIT]
         ROLE_SONATA_NAS_ADMIN: [ROLE_SONATA_NAS_EDITOR, ROLE_SONATA_ADMIN_NAS_DELETE, ROLE_SONATA_ADMIN_NAS_EXPORT]
 
+        # TRAFFICPROFILE
+        ROLE_SONATA_TRAFFICPROFILE_READER: [ROLE_ADMIN, ROLE_SONATA_ADMIN_TRAFFICPROFILE_LIST, ROLE_SONATA_ADMIN_TRAFFICPROFILE_VIEW]
+        ROLE_SONATA_TRAFFICPROFILE_EDITOR: [ROLE_SONATA_TRAFFICPROFILE_READER, ROLE_SONATA_ADMIN_TRAFFICPROFILE_CREATE, ROLE_SONATA_ADMIN_TRAFFICPROFILE_EDIT]
+        ROLE_SONATA_TRAFFICPROFILE_ADMIN: [ROLE_SONATA_TRAFFICPROFILE_EDITOR, ROLE_SONATA_ADMIN_TRAFFICPROFILE_DELETE, ROLE_SONATA_ADMIN_TRAFFICPROFILE_EXPORT]
+
+        # TCONTPROFILE
+        ROLE_SONATA_TCONTPROFILE_READER: [ROLE_ADMIN, ROLE_SONATA_ADMIN_TCONTPROFILE_LIST, ROLE_SONATA_ADMIN_TCONTPROFILE_VIEW]
+        ROLE_SONATA_TCONTPROFILE_EDITOR: [ROLE_SONATA_TCONTPROFILE_READER, ROLE_SONATA_ADMIN_TCONTPROFILE_CREATE, ROLE_SONATA_ADMIN_TCONTPROFILE_EDIT]
+        ROLE_SONATA_TCONTPROFILE_ADMIN: [ROLE_SONATA_TCONTPROFILE_EDITOR, ROLE_SONATA_ADMIN_TCONTPROFILE_DELETE, ROLE_SONATA_ADMIN_TCONTPROFILE_EXPORT]
+
+        # VLAN
+        ROLE_SONATA_VLAN_READER: [ROLE_ADMIN, ROLE_SONATA_ADMIN_VLAN_LIST, ROLE_SONATA_ADMIN_VLAN_VIEW]
+        ROLE_SONATA_VLAN_EDITOR: [ROLE_SONATA_VLAN_READER, ROLE_SONATA_ADMIN_VLAN_CREATE, ROLE_SONATA_ADMIN_VLAN_EDIT]
+        ROLE_SONATA_VLAN_ADMIN: [ROLE_SONATA_VLAN_EDITOR, ROLE_SONATA_ADMIN_VLAN_DELETE, ROLE_SONATA_ADMIN_VLAN_EXPORT]
+
+
+
         # WORKFLOW
         ROLE_SONATA_WORKFLOW_READER: [ROLE_ADMIN, ROLE_SONATA_ADMIN_WORKFLOW_LIST, ROLE_SONATA_ADMIN_WORKFLOW_VIEW]
         ROLE_SONATA_WORKFLOW_EDITOR: [ROLE_SONATA_WORKFLOW_READER, ROLE_SONATA_ADMIN_WORKFLOW_CREATE, ROLE_SONATA_ADMIN_WORKFLOW_EDIT]